DAY 1:
DELHI - RISHIKESH - Milestones CAMP 255 KMS
Depart from Delhi early morning for the Milestones Camp ( 32 kms from
Rishikesh) - Rishikesh, enroute stop at Cheetal for breakfast and refreshments.
After winding through forests and mountains, arrive in the afternoon at the
Milestones Rafting Camp.
Lunch
Briefing about the area, activities and possibilities/facilities at the camp.
Post lunch safety briefing by rafting guides for white water rafting as handling
the equipment, use of life jackets and helmets etc., and other safety commands.
Take a half day acclimatising white water thrill
from the camp to Marine
Drive - wherein you will negotiate rapids like The Wall, Good Morning( grade
4+ and 2). Finish days rafting excitement at Marine drive and retract
back to the camp.
Evening tea and snacks at the camp.
Later assemble at the beach for the league and semi-finals matches of volley
ball. The other gaming options include darts competition, carom, badminton,
tug of war or for the more adventurous, there is Kayaking.
Follow up with a late evening walk to collect dry wood for the bonfire and return
to the camp.
Group games around the bonfire like Levitation or Plank Bridge.
Dinner
Overnight in American Deluxe Safari tents.
DAY 02 :
CAMP - DEO PRAYAG -CAMP.
Early morning drive to Dev Prayag to the confluence of Bhagirathi and Alaknanda
rivers, the place where Ganga Emerges - a place steeped in History.
Start the days rafting from the confluence through the Deoprayag Gorge,
the most beautiful stretch all along the pilgrims trail. Stopping enroute
at Byas-Ghat for Packed Lunch on a beach. Continue rafting down the river to
the camp after facing the nice Daniels Dip rapid.
Arrive camp by early afternoon followed by Tea and Snacks.
An evening trek to the Gangeshwar temple ( 3 kms), through a local suspension
bridge.
Return to the camp. Bonfire and on the spot Skit competition.
Dinner and Overnight a the camp.
DAY 03:
Milestones CAMP
Early morning wildlife tracking, by crossing a suspension bridge to spot barking
deers and Birds across the river.
Return to camp for breakfast.
Post breakfast Activities.
ROCK CLIMBING
Have fun negotiating sheer rock faces under guidance of qualified
instructors. Climb technical boulders, rappel down walls and slide over
a section of the river.
River Rafting : Another exciting day on the river for white water action from
the camp to Shivpuri, the challenging rapids in this stretch includes The Wall,
Double Trouble and the Three Blind Mice. Stopping enroute at The Marine drive
beach for Lunch. Arrive Shivpuri by late afternoon followed by drive back to
the camp ( 24 Kms).
Evening finals of camp games like volley ball and later Grand finals with the
camps volley ball team. Or hone your Kayaking skills.
Late evening campfire and dinner.
Post dinner walk with lanterns to Bander Chatti - where an old Babaji resides
and looks after the forest around. Cross a suspension bride to go to Babaji.
( 2 kms)
Walk back to the camp for late night coffee
Overnight at the camp.
DAY 04 :
Milestones CAMP - DELHI 255 kms
Early morning a short rock climbing session. Or
Wildlife Tracking : An early morning trek along the river guarantees sighting
of Barking Deer or the Ghurar ( the mountain goats ) . Also lots of species
of birds can be spotted .
Back to the camp for Breakfast.
Post breakfast drive to Shivpuri to start the unfinished action down the river
Ganges up-till NIM beach Rishikesh the action is filled with rapids like the
Return to Sender, the Roller Coaster and the final one Golf Course with nine
holes (The Guides decision is final about the feasibility of the rapid)
Drive back to the camp for late lunch ( 32 Kms).
Evening free at camp. Early Dinner and drive back to Delhi.
TOUR ENDS.
Things to carry - Rafting Trip
T- Shirts and shorts for rafting
Woollen shirts and jeans ( 2 changes)
A light woollen sweater
A wind cheater
Track Suit
Rafting floaters or slippers
Good walking/hiking shoes
Flashlight with extra batteries
Baseball cap/sunglasses with string
Sun tan lotion or other personal toiletries
Towel
Sleeping Bag
Binoculars/camera (optional).
